    I bought this for my daughter, it is a little too advanced for her currently (16 months). My husband and I have been playing with it though. It’s a lot of fun. The button to launch the car to the helicopter is the best. Everting works well if the cars are lined up properly, not a big deal just can’t push the bottoms too early. It will be really good for fine motor skill development. A great gift for boys and girls, maybe wait until are a littler older.

    This is a really neat little toy! It encourages learning mechanics (knowing which levers to press to make different things happen). I didn’t realize that when you turn the helicopter to hover over the slope you can shoot the car up and the helicopter will deliver it to the next spot (the cars can do around and around as many times as you want without having to pick them up, but just to use the levers, knobs, etc.). My almost 4 year old loves it.

    This toy has so much to it. I am an engineer and I am just fascinated by it. My 2 and 4 year old grandchildren run to it when they come to my house. A lot to learn on timing and movement. A lot like a rube goldberg contraption. It is pretty sturdy, but little kids are using it.     Took not even 5 mins to assemble. Bought this item for my grand children ages 1 1/2 and 3. From the min it was assembled the children played with it non stop. The only complaint that we may have is that the magnets in the little cars are not strong enough for the helicopter to make a quick pick up. Well worth the purchase. One note is that if u one child taking a nap the crank for the Helicopter is quite loud .

    i love the mechanics of this toy! no power needed at all. just runs on momentum, gears and levers. I even get lost playing with this toy. My 3yo took a little bit but learned how to operate it himself. The 5yo likes it but he learned fast. if you'r looking for a toy to keep em occupied all day maybe not more likely few minute sperts here and there. but i like that it might help learning about simple mechanics
